Every second of every day, millions of Americans are caught on CCTV. Living in a surveillance society means everyday actions are caught on camera, mostly of honest citizens going about their daily lives. But a few are guilty of unspeakable crimes. Video doesn't discriminate; criminals also end up on film. See no Evil is a groundbreaking series that presents dramatic stories about how real crimes are solved with the aid of surveillance cameras. Police reveal how CCTV footage has unlocked the answer to cases that otherwise might have remained unsolved- leaving dangerous killers at large. The series features real footage and dramatic reconstruction, combined with first-hand testimony from police, witnesses, and families.

After a career in law enforcement, Clint Greenwood becomes a senior Deputy of Harris County Constable's Office in Baytown, Texas. On April 3rd, 2017, Assistant Chief Deputy Clint Greenwood is shot dead at point blank range at the Harris County Courthouse outside Houston, Texas. With no witnesses, detectives launch a man hunt. Can security cameras lead them to Clint's killer?
